Shower Stall Installation in Danbury, CT
Shower stall installation services involve replacing or upgrading existing shower enclosures with new, customized units designed to enhance functionality and aesthetics. This service covers a variety of projects, including installing new shower stalls in bathrooms undergoing renovation, replacing outdated or damaged enclosures, and customizing shower spaces to better fit the layout and style of a home. Property owners typically want to understand the different types of shower stalls available, such as prefabricated units or custom-built options, as well as the materials used, like glass, acrylic, or tile surrounds, to ensure the new installation meets their needs and preferences.
Before requesting shower stall installation, homeowners often consider factors such as the size and layout of the bathroom, the style they desire, and any specific features they want to include, like built-in shelves or accessibility options. It is also helpful to understand the scope of work involved, including demolition of existing fixtures, plumbing adjustments, and finishing details. Clarifying these details can help property owners make informed decisions and ensure the new shower stall integrates seamlessly with the overall bathroom design.

Shower Stall Installation Questions
What types of shower stalls can be installed? A variety of shower stalls, including corner units, alcove designs, and walk-in styles, can be installed to suit different bathroom layouts and preferences.
Is it possible to replace an existing shower stall? Yes, existing shower stalls can be removed and replaced with new units, often with minimal disruption to the surrounding area.
What materials are commonly used for shower stalls? Common materials include acrylic, fiberglass, and tile, each offering different durability and aesthetic options for homeowners.
What should be considered before installing a new shower stall? Factors such as available space, plumbing connections, and style preferences are important to ensure proper fit and function.
